摘要
The field- and frequency-dependent AC susceptibility of a melt-textured Y-Ba-Cu-O was measured at 77 K and under various field conditions. The RMS values of the applied AC induction (B-ac,B-rms) were scanned up to 13 mT, and the DC inductions were 0, 20, 40, 75, and 100 mT. The frequencies scanned ranged from 10 to 3800 Hz. The experiments show that AC susceptibility of the HTS largely depends on frequency and on both the AC and DC induction.
